ABERYSTWYTH Town completed their season with a resounding 7-1 victory over Llanidloes Town to lift the Central Wales U19s Cup in Machynlleth on Friday night.

Liam Doherty and Iwan Lloyd both completed doubles while further strikes from Josh Crowl, Tom Evans and Ethan Rodgers clinched the cup for the Seasiders while Llanidloes reduced the arrears with a consolation goal from Dylan Moses.

Aberystwyth Town manager Bari Morgan hailed his side following a successful season which saw them complete a clean sweep of honours for a second successive season.

“To win the double treble is a great way to end the season,” said Morgan. “The boys were professional in their performance like they have been all season. T

“They’ve been an absolute pressure to coach all season and deserve every success.”

Llanidloes Town were consoled by being presented with the Welsh Beef and Lamb Mid Wales Under 19s League title following their own successful campaign.
